How old is the Pacific ocean?

Geological history The Pacific Ocean was born 750 million years ago at the breakup of Rodinia, although it is generally called the Panthalassa until the breakup of Pangea, about 200 million years ago The oldest Pacific Ocean floor is only around 180 Ma old, with older crust subducted by now

What fish live in the open ocean?

True residents live their entire life in the open ocean Only a few species are true residents, such as tuna, billfish, flying fish, sauries, pilotfish, remoras, dolphinfish, ocean sharks, and ocean sunfish Most of these species migrate back and forth across open oceans, rarely venturing over continental shelves

What kills sea life?

Globally, 100,000 marine mammals die every year as a result of plastic pollution This includes whales, dolphins, porpoises, seals and sea lions There are two principle ways that encountering marine debris can be fatal for these creatures: ingestion (eating) or entanglement in plastic-based fishing gear
